Lumos Pinot noir
Five Blocks 05
$22.95/$20.66

Engaging aromas of red fruit, blueberry and marionberry with hints of incense and cinnamon. Concentrated flavors of pie cherry, red currant and cranberry evolve into candied cherry and spicy herbal notes on the finish.

This is a young, vibrant wine that cries out for cumin-dusted pork loin. Another value Pinot performer Dai Crisp, manager of Oregon’s Temperance Hill Vineyard.

Pappas Pinot noir 05
from Boedecker Cellars
$18.95/$17.05

Yummy, juicy goodness with nice weight of the mid palette and good complexity for the price. Notes of warm barrel spice on the nose give way to bright summer cherries and fat juicy plums. Soft, silky tannins and mellow earthiness make the Pappas a stellar value Pinot. Pappas is the second label of Boedecker Cellars, an Avalon winery to watch. Elsewhere on the web, $20.
